[Opinion] US defence strategy omission raises alarm in Taiwan over Trump’s intentions
The strategy focuses on homeland defense and deterring China through strength, raising concerns Taiwan may be deprioritized amid US-China trade talks, with 56.4% of Taiwanese doubting US military aid.

Trump’s policy toward Taiwan: Compounding strategic ambiguity
By Dr Ghulam Ali The United States’ cross-Strait policy is one of the most decisive factors shaping the strategies of both China and Taiwan. Current US president Donald Trump’s approach, widely seen as transactional and unpredictable on regional security and alliance management issues, has increased uncertainty regarding the Taiwan Strait.
